Why AP exams need their own prep

A strong class grade does not guarantee a strong AP score.

The May exam has its own format, timing, and rubrics. Prep aligns coursework with the exact way the AP exam is scored.

How AP Exam prep works

Diagnose with a real test, target weak areas, then practice under real conditions.

Prep is built on data from full-length practice, not generic worksheets.

1 · DiagnoseA full-length practice test sets an honest baseline and shows exactly where points are lost.
2 · Target the gapsSessions focus on the specific content and question types costing the most points.
3 · Learn the strategySection timing, question order, and the exam format and scoring itself.
4 · Practice and trackRegular full-length practice tests measure progress and refine the plan.
